5. Safety Redundancy Design: Ensuring Reliability in Critical Moments  
To ensure reliability in critical situations, the unit incorporates multiple safety redundancy measures: dual independent battery power supply, automatic switching system, and multiple alarm and protection functions. In the event of a main power failure, the backup power supply immediately takes over to ensure continuous operation of the diesel pump. Additionally, the product is equipped with pressure sensors and flow monitors to continuously monitor changes in pipeline pressure and automatically adjust operational status.
 
6. High Corrosion-Resistant Materials: Extending Equipment Lifespan  
The fire pump body and critical components are made of corrosion-resistant alloys or stainless steel, suitable for various water quality environments such as chlorinated water and groundwater, preventing corrosion and scaling from affecting performance. For coastal or high-humidity regions, special anti-corrosion coatings can be optionally provided to further enhance the equipment's durability and reliability, ensuring stable operation even in harsh environments.

8. Compatibility with Multiple Standards and Certifications  
To meet fire safety regulations in different countries and regions, our diesel fire pumps can be produced in models compliant with international and national standards such as ISO, NFPA, and GB according to customer requirements. We also offer certified products with CCCF, CE, and UL certifications, enabling users to apply them with confidence in various engineering projects, enhancing bidding competitiveness and project compliance.
